    I finally left too.

    Boy, Nevada sure does make it easy on a guy to get a driver's license, register a car, apply for a 'Shall Issue' CCW, and drop off an ATF Form IV at the Washoe County Sheriff's Office. You can do it all on the same day within a few blocks.

    Sorry, CA. Just fed up with you after all these years. Consider the divorce final.

    People sure are friendly here. I'm really digging the interesting weather and the wide puffy-clouded skies. You really oughtta see the deep red sunsets over the top of the Sierra range. The night skies away from the direction of the downtown casino light pollution allows you to see vast nebulae and the Orion arm of the Milky Way. What a place for meteor shower viewing.

    Yessir, I think I got all I need in Reno: Beautiful Lake Tahoe 25 mins away, a good IT job that pays the same as I got in Silicon Valley, perfectly legal ready pistol carry in a vehicle, Bed Bath and Beyond, Crate and Barrel, pretty acceptable sushi, ClassIII/SBR/SBS/AOW and suppressors, Barnes & Noble, Costco, zero-wait long gun and instant-check pistol transfers, Jimboy's Tacos, 'The Big Reno Show' five minutes away, major headliner concerts, 18 ski resorts within an hour's drive, 19 golf courses, an international airport, $450k "McMansions" in gated communities, the chaparral pines of the High Sierras literally in my backyard, no state income tax, wild horses in the hills, and desolate desert playas outside of town to bring the rattleguns and tracer ammo.
